Functional Description ? help Back to Top
Source Description
UniProtProbable transcription factor. Interacts genetically with TT16/AGL32 in a partially antagonistic manner during flower development. Is essential for the coordination of cell divisions in ovule, seed coat development and endosperm formation (PubMed:27776173). {ECO:0000269|PubMed:27776173}.
UniProtProbable transcription factor involved in regulating genes that determines stamen and carpel development in wild-type flowers. {ECO:0000250}.
